To start, connect both your Groupme and Emailable accounts to viaSocket. Once connected, you can set up a workflow where an event in Groupme triggers actions in Emailable (or vice versa).
Absolutely. You can customize how Groupme data is recorded in Emailable. This includes choosing which data fields go into which fields of Emailable, setting up custom formats, and filtering out unwanted information.
The data sync between Groupme and Emailable typically happens in real-time through instant triggers. And a maximum of 15 minutes in case of a scheduled trigger.
Yes, viaSocket allows you to add custom logic or use built-in filters to modify data according to your needs.
Yes, you can set conditional logic to control the flow of data between Groupme and Emailable. For instance, you can specify that data should only be sent if certain conditions are met, or you can create if/else statements to manage different outcomes.
GroupMe is a communication platform that allows users to create and manage group chats, making it easy to stay connected with friends, family, and colleagues. With features like direct messaging, media sharing, and customizable notifications, GroupMe simplifies group communication.
